ADDRESSES: FOR F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T: S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: REGULATORY TEXT: 79-02-05 PIPER AIRCRAFT CORPORATION: Amendment 39-3394. Applies to Model PA-28-161, serial numbers 28-7816002 through 28-7816553, 28-7816554, 28-7816556 through 28-7816564, 28-7816566 through 28-7816597, 28-7816599 through 28-7816607, 28-7816609 through 28-7816634, 28-7816636 through 28-7816643; Model PA- 28R-201T, serial numbers 28R-7803002 through 28R-7803294, 28R-7803296 through 28R-7803308, 28R-7803310, 28R-7803311, 28R-7803315, 28R-7803317 through 28R-7803321, 28R-7803323 through 28R-7803325; and Model PA-28R-201, serial numbers 28R-7837002 through 28R-7837232, 28R-7837234, 28R-7837236, 28R-7837238 through 28R-7837241, 28R-7837243 through 28R-7837245, 28R-7837248 through 28R-7837250, 28R-7837253 through 28R-7837257, 28R-7837260, 28R-7837262 through 28R-7837264, 28R-7837266 through 28R-7837270, 28R-7837272 through 28R-7837275, airplanes certificated in all categories. Compliance is required within the next 25 hours time in service after the effective date of this AD unless already accomplished. To prevent possible fuel flow interruption, accomplish the following: (a) Remove the top cowl or open the top left cowl as appropriate. (b) Remove the lower cowl attaching hardware on left side only and pull lower cowl outward to gain visual access to the fuel gascolator assembly. (c) Check the gascolator installation to determine if the gascolator is installed with the ports oriented as shown in the accompanying figure. (d) If the gascolator is installed in accordance with the accompanying figure, secure the cowling and make the appropriate maintenance record entry. (e) If the gascolator is not installed in accordance with the accompanying figure, have the following accomplished by a person authorized by FAR 43.3: (1) Remove lower cowling. (2) Place the fuel selector valve in the "OFF" position. (3) Cut safety wire on the gascolator bowl bail. Remove the filter bowl, gasket and screen from the gascolator. Clean any deposits that may be on the screen and/or the bowl. (4) Carefully spread the bail wire where it enters the housing until the bail can be removed. (5) Supporting the fittings in the gascolator housing with an open end wrench, remove the inlet and outlet "B" nuts. It will facilitate the removal and the re-installation of the gascolator assembly if the fuel line is loosened at the electric fuel pump inlet. (6) On the PA-28-161 only, disconnect the primer line directly on top of the gascolator housing. (7) Remove the gascolator assembly from the attaching bracket and turn 180 degrees, positioning as shown in the accompanying figure. (8) If the line assembly does not reach the inlet fitting, remove the forward left hand upholstery panel and inspect for, and correct, improper bends. CAUTION: Pulling the line into position with the "B" nut may cause damage to the flare. (9) Re-assemble the gascolator assembly and tighten all fuel line connections. (10) Turn on the aircraft power and the fuel boost pump and check for any fuel leaks. Correct any discrepancies found. (11) Reinstall the cowling. (12) Make the appropriate maintenance record entry. (f) An alternate method of compliance may be approved by the Chief, Engineering and Manufacturing Branch, Federal Aviation Administration, Southern Region. The checks in this AD may be accomplished by the pilot and appropriate maintenance record entries made in accordance with FAR 91.173. Installation correction must be accomplished by a person authorized by FAR 43.3. NOTE: Piper Service Bulletin 612 dated October 25, 1978, also pertains this subject. This amendment becomes effective January 29, 1979. FOOTER:
